PIXMA G7020 codes 5200, 5B00 and does not print

Papajo39
Apprentice

I'm using windows 11 on a Predator Triton 300 laptop. I have my PIXMA G7020 printer connected through wifi, so I can print any of my devices. Tried to print a document from my lap then my phone. The sound of the printer printing is there, NO INK on the pages. I've performed the troubleshooting for the 5200 code which consisted of turning off and unplugging the printer, basically rebooting. Filled ink tanks went to >Maintenance >Cleaning let it do its thing. Then went to INK FLUSH which takes about 8 minutes. Test print fine, but still no ink on the pages. Code 5B00 is the error code for the ink absorber that has to be changed out by an authorized Canon service tech because you have to have a special tool to remove it. I live a few minutes northeast of Rockwall, Tx.. If anyone can help me find the tool and part, I would be so grateful.
